Our physios may employ a variety of treatments in the management of your condition, including hands-on therapies (such as soft tissue massage and joint mobilisation), exercise therapy, hydrotherapy, dry needling, electrotherapy, hot and cold therapy, and patient education.
We recommend wearing clothing that’s easy to move in and gives your physio access to the area of concern, such as activewear or shorts and a t-shirt. Supportive footwear is also ideal.
Everyone’s needs are different. The number of sessions will depend on your condition and how your body responds. Your physio will provide an estimate and adjust the plan as you progress.
You may experience some discomfort as part of treatment, especially when working with sensitive areas, but it shouldn’t be painful. Always tell your physio if something needs adjusting.
